If you have ever wondered how do you drag a formula in Excel, you are already on the path to working smarter with spreadsheets. Dragging a formula is one of the most time-saving techniques in Excel, allowing you to copy a calculation across dozens or even hundreds of cells in a single motion. Instead of manually retyping the same formula for every row or column, you can simply grab the fill handle — the small green square at the bottom-right corner of a selected cell — and drag it in any direction to replicate the formula automatically.

Excel's formula-dragging capability is built on a concept called relative cell references. When you write a formula like =A1+B1 in cell C1 and drag it down to C2, Excel intelligently adjusts the references to =A2+B2. This automatic adjustment is what makes dragging formulas so powerful. The software assumes that if you are copying a formula one row down, you probably want the references to shift one row down as well. Understanding this behavior is the foundation for everything you will learn in this guide.

Beyond basic dragging, Excel offers several related techniques that give you even finer control. You can use the AutoFill feature to extend a formula through an entire column with just a double-click. You can also use absolute references — marked with dollar signs like $A$1 — to lock specific cells in place while still copying the formula elsewhere. Mastering the difference between relative and absolute references is a skill that separates casual Excel users from power users who can build sophisticated, dynamic spreadsheets.

How to Drag a Formula in Excel: Step by Step

✏️

Enter Your Formula in the Starting Cell

Click on the cell where you want your formula to begin. Type your formula — for example, =A1*B1 — and press Enter. Then click back on that cell to reselect it before proceeding to the next step.
🔎

Locate the Fill Handle

With your formula cell selected, look at the bottom-right corner. You will see a small green square called the fill handle. If you hover your mouse over it, the cursor will change from a white cross to a thin black crosshair.
🔄

Click and Drag the Fill Handle

Click and hold the fill handle, then drag it in the direction you want to copy the formula — down for rows, right for columns. Excel will show a preview of the cells being filled with a blue outline as you drag.

Release to Apply the Formula

Release the mouse button when you have highlighted the full range you want to fill. Excel will instantly populate every selected cell with the adjusted formula, updating relative references automatically for each row or column.
📊

Verify the Results

Click on a few of the newly filled cells to inspect the formulas in the formula bar. Confirm that the references shifted correctly — for example, =A2*B2 in row 2, =A3*B3 in row 3, and so on down your data range.

Understanding the difference between relative and absolute cell references is the most important concept in Excel formula dragging. A relative reference, such as A1, changes automatically when you drag a formula. If your formula is in column C and references A1, dragging it one row down will update the reference to A2. This is Excel's default behavior, and it is what makes dragging so efficient when you want the formula to follow your data row by row or column by column.

An absolute reference, by contrast, uses dollar signs to lock a cell in place. The reference $A$1 will never change, no matter where you drag the formula. This is essential when you have a single value — such as a tax rate, a conversion factor, or a fixed lookup table — that every row in your spreadsheet needs to reference. If you drag a formula containing $A$1 down 50 rows, every single row will still point back to cell A1 for that value.

There is also a third type called a mixed reference, which locks either the row or the column but not both. For example, $A1 locks the column to A but allows the row to change as you drag. Meanwhile, A$1 locks the row to 1 but allows the column to change as you drag sideways. Mixed references are especially useful in multiplication tables or rate matrices where one axis is fixed and the other is variable. Learning to use all three reference types fluently is what lets you build truly flexible spreadsheet models.

To toggle between reference types quickly, click on a cell reference inside the formula bar and press the F4 key. Each press of F4 cycles through the four states: A1 (relative), $A$1 (fully absolute), A$1 (row locked), and $A1 (column locked). This shortcut alone can save you minutes of typing dollar signs manually, especially when you are building a large formula that references many different cells with different locking requirements.

When working with functions like VLOOKUP in Excel, absolute references become critical. A typical VLOOKUP formula might look like =VLOOKUP(A2,$D$2:$E$100,2,FALSE). The lookup value A2 uses a relative reference so it shifts down with each row, while the table array $D$2:$E$100 uses absolute references so it always points to the same lookup table. If you forget those dollar signs and drag the formula down, the table array will shift along with the formula and produce #N/A errors after the first few rows.

Another scenario where reference types matter is when you want to create a running total or a cumulative sum. For instance, you might use the formula =SUM($B$2:B2) in cell C2 and drag it down the column. The first reference, $B$2, is locked and always points to the top of your data. The second reference, B2, is relative and expands as you drag down — so in C3 it becomes =SUM($B$2:B3), in C4 it becomes =SUM($B$2:B4), and so on. This technique creates an expanding range that accumulates the sum with every new row, all through a single dragged formula.

For users who work with named ranges, dragging formulas becomes even cleaner. Instead of using $D$2:$E$100, you can name your lookup table something like LookupTable and write =VLOOKUP(A2,LookupTable,2,FALSE). Named ranges are always absolute by definition, so they never shift when you drag, making your formulas easier to read and less prone to reference errors. The fastest way to fill an entire column with a formula is to double-click the fill handle instead of dragging it. When you double-click, Excel automatically fills the formula down to the last row of data in the adjacent column. If column A has 500 rows of data and you double-click the fill handle in column B, Excel will fill all 500 rows instantly without any manual dragging required. This method is ideal for large datasets where dragging by hand would be slow and imprecise.

There is one important limitation to be aware of with double-click AutoFill: it stops filling when it encounters a blank cell in the adjacent column. If your data has gaps — for example, a blank row at row 50 — Excel will only fill down to row 49 and then stop. To handle datasets with gaps, you will need to use the manual drag method or the keyboard shortcut Ctrl+D after selecting the full target range first. Always verify the fill range when your data contains blanks.

Formula Dragging Checklist: Before You Fill That Range

  • Verify the formula works correctly in the starting cell before dragging.
  • Confirm that all references you want fixed are using absolute notation ($A$1).
  • Check that relative references are not accidentally locked with dollar signs.
  • Use F4 to toggle reference types inside the formula bar rather than typing dollar signs.
  • Select a small test range first — drag just 3-5 rows — and verify the results.
  • Check that adjacent columns have no blank rows if you plan to use double-click fill.
  • Name frequently referenced ranges to make formulas cleaner and inherently absolute.
  • Press Ctrl+Z immediately if the fill overwrites data you did not intend to replace.
  • After filling, spot-check the first row, a middle row, and the last row for accuracy.
  • Save the workbook before filling large ranges so you can revert if something goes wrong.

Once you are comfortable with basic formula dragging, several advanced techniques will take your Excel skills to the next level. One of the most powerful is Flash Fill, introduced in Excel 2013. Flash Fill detects patterns in your data and fills an entire column based on just one or two examples. While it is not strictly formula-based, it accomplishes many of the same goals — such as splitting first and last names or reformatting phone numbers — without requiring any formula at all. Access it with Ctrl+E or from the Data tab on the ribbon.

Another advanced technique involves dragging formulas that use structured table references. When you convert a data range into a full Excel Table using Ctrl+T, formulas inside the table use structured references like =[@Sales]*[@Rate] instead of traditional cell addresses. These structured references automatically expand to every row in the table without any dragging at all. Simply type the formula in one row and press Enter — Excel fills the entire column instantly. This automatic expansion is one of the biggest quality-of-life improvements in modern Excel workflows.

For power users who build large financial models, the OFFSET function combined with formula dragging creates highly dynamic ranges. OFFSET lets you define a range relative to a starting cell, which means you can drag formulas that reference rolling windows of data — for example, always looking at the trailing 12 months of revenue regardless of where you are in the spreadsheet. While OFFSET requires some practice to master, it is invaluable in models where the data range grows every month and manual range updates would be impractical.

Array formulas represent another frontier for advanced formula dragging. In older versions of Excel, you would enter a formula with Ctrl+Shift+Enter to create a legacy array formula surrounded by curly braces. In Excel 365 and Excel 2021, dynamic array formulas entered with just Enter can automatically spill results into multiple cells. Functions like FILTER, SORT, UNIQUE, and SEQUENCE are all dynamic array functions that output results across a range without any dragging needed. Understanding when to use spill formulas versus traditional dragging is an important skill for modern Excel users.

Conditional formatting combined with formula dragging creates powerful visual dashboards. For example, you could write a formula in a helper column that flags rows where sales fall below a threshold, then drag that formula down all rows. Then apply conditional formatting to color those rows automatically. The dragged formula feeds the conditional formatting rule, giving you a self-updating dashboard that highlights problem areas as soon as new data is entered. This technique is far more maintainable than manually formatting individual cells.

Cross-sheet formula dragging is another scenario that trips up many users. When a formula references another sheet — for example, =Sheet2!A1 — dragging it down updates the row number just as expected. However, if you want to reference cells on Sheet2, Sheet3, and Sheet4 respectively as you drag across columns, you need a different approach. The INDIRECT function, combined with a column index or sheet name reference, lets you construct dynamic cross-sheet references that change based on position. While INDIRECT has performance trade-offs on large models, it solves reference problems that no other Excel feature addresses as cleanly.

Finally, the Name Manager is an underused tool that makes complex dragged formulas far more maintainable. Instead of writing =$D$2:$E$100 repeatedly throughout a workbook, create a named range called ProductTable and use that name everywhere. When the table grows and you need to expand the range, update it once in the Name Manager and every formula in the workbook updates automatically. Names also work across sheets and can even contain formulas themselves, making them one of the most powerful organizational tools available to serious Excel practitioners.

Even experienced Excel users make mistakes when dragging formulas, and knowing how to diagnose and fix them quickly is just as important as knowing the technique itself. The most common error is seeing a formula that should change as you drag it but instead produces the exact same result in every row. This almost always means your cell references are fully absolute when they should be relative. Click on one of the filled cells, look at the formula in the formula bar, and check whether dollar signs are locking references that should be free to shift.

The opposite problem — references that shift when they should stay fixed — produces a different type of error. If you see #REF! errors appearing as you drag down, it typically means a reference has shifted out of bounds. For example, if your formula references a cell three rows above the current cell and you drag it to row 1, there is no row above row 1 and the reference becomes invalid. The fix is to use absolute references for any cell that should never move, regardless of where you drag the formula.

#VALUE! errors after dragging usually indicate that the formula is picking up text cells instead of numeric cells as the references shift. This happens frequently when column headers are included accidentally in the reference range, or when a cell contains a space that looks empty but is technically text. To debug this, click on the cell showing the error, then use the Evaluate Formula tool under Formulas → Formula Auditing to step through the calculation and see exactly which reference is causing the problem.

Circular reference errors deserve special attention because they can cascade badly when dragging. A circular reference occurs when a formula refers — directly or indirectly — to its own cell. Dragging a formula with a circular reference populates the error across your entire fill range, which can be alarming. Excel will warn you with a dialog box and show blue arrows pointing to the circular dependency. Fix the formula in the source cell before dragging, and ensure the logic does not require the formula to reference itself.

Slow performance after filling a large range is a different kind of problem. If Excel becomes sluggish after you drag a formula across thousands of cells, the likely culprit is a volatile function inside the formula. Functions like NOW(), TODAY(), RAND(), OFFSET(), and INDIRECT() recalculate every time any cell in the workbook changes. Filling 10,000 cells with a formula containing OFFSET() means 10,000 volatile calculations trigger on every keystroke. Replace volatile functions with non-volatile alternatives wherever possible, or switch to manual calculation mode under Formulas → Calculation Options while you work.

One subtle but important mistake involves dragging formulas into merged cells. Excel does not allow you to fill into merged cells in the same way as regular cells, and attempting to do so will produce an error. If your spreadsheet uses merged cells for visual formatting — which is common in reports and dashboards — consider using Center Across Selection instead of merging, since this achieves the same visual effect without blocking fill operations. You can find Center Across Selection under Format Cells → Alignment → Horizontal → Center Across Selection.

Finally, remember that dragging formulas copies the format of the source cell as well as the formula itself. If your source cell has a red background or bold text and you drag it across 200 cells, all 200 cells will inherit that formatting. To copy the formula only without the formatting, use the AutoFill Options button — a small icon that appears near the bottom of the filled range after you release the drag.

Click it and choose Fill Without Formatting. Alternatively, after dragging you can press Ctrl+Z, then use Paste Special (Ctrl+Alt+V) and choose Formulas only to achieve the same result. Building strong formula-dragging habits from the start will pay dividends throughout your entire Excel career. The single best habit is to always test your formula in one cell and verify it produces the correct result before you drag it anywhere. It takes only a few seconds to check, but it prevents you from filling an entire 500-row column with a formula that has a logical error. Think of it as a measure-twice-cut-once discipline for spreadsheet work.

When working with formulas that involve multiple functions — for example, an IF statement wrapping a VLOOKUP that references a named range — break the formula into parts and test each component separately before combining them. Write the VLOOKUP alone first, confirm it returns the correct value, then wrap it in the IF. This incremental approach is far easier to debug than trying to fix a complex multi-function formula that is already filling 300 cells incorrectly.

Use the Excel Watch Window to monitor key cells while you drag formulas elsewhere in the workbook. The Watch Window, found under Formulas → Watch Window, lets you pin specific cells and see their values update in real time as you make changes. This is especially useful when dragging a formula that feeds a summary cell at the top of your sheet — you can watch the total update as you fill rows, catching errors before they propagate too far.

Get into the habit of pressing Ctrl+` (the grave accent key, usually located to the left of the 1 key on US keyboards) to toggle between formula view and value view. In formula view, every cell shows its formula rather than its result, making it easy to scan a column and confirm that all dragged formulas adjusted their references correctly. You can see at a glance whether references are shifting row by row as expected or remaining locked when they should not be.
